This new year starts with a new development series for sysstat. The
result will be a set of commands that will work with cutting edge
Linux kernels (2.5.x and above). Sysstat 4.1.1 is the first version
that is made available on ibiblio's Linux archive site (formerly known
as Metalab):

The sysstat utilities are a collection of performance monitoring tools
for Linux. These include sar, mpstat, iostat and sa tools.

Changes vs 4.0.7 are:
2003/01/02: Version 4.1.1
WARNING: Daily data files format has changed, and is *not* compatible
with the previous one! Delete existing data files in /var/log/sa
directory!
* sar -u/-U, iostat and mpstat can now display time spent in I/O wait
mode (with 2.5 kernels and above).
* Values like -1 and -2 are no longer aliases for keywords ALL and
XALL (sar -U, sar -I, mpstat -P).
* Buglet fixed in iostat.h.
* LC_CTYPE needs to be set, or it will emit messages with ?????? only
on some locales, especially ja_JP.eucJP
* sar, mpstat and iostat manual pages updated.
* NLS updated.
* CREDITS file updated.
* Typo removed in FAQ file.
